Output 753edbed32dfa37fcafa633bd23634344a704f2aa058b9a636753bc02df1a754:12

value
148802
script pubkey
OP_0 OP_PUSHBYTES_20 d568ad6da9e03c2123930cce08f51818a86e6e3a
address
bc1q64526mdfuq7zzgunpn8q3agcrz5xum36xkgwdq
transaction
753edbed32dfa37fcafa633bd23634344a704f2aa058b9a636753bc02df1a754
confirmations
175400
spent
true